WebJan 4, 2012 · DNA replication goes in the 5' to 3' direction because DNA polymerase acts on the 3'-OH of the existing strand for adding free nucleotides. Is there any biochemical … WebAny single strand of DNA/RNA will always have an unbound 5' phosphate at one end and an unbound 3' hydroxyl group at the opposite end. DNA is always read in the 5' to 3' direction, and hence you would start reading from the free phosphate and finish at the free hydroxyl group . Web5’-3’ exoribonuclease 1 (XRN1) is a ribonuclease localized in the cytoplasm that functions in mRNA metabolism and is found in messenger ribonucleoprotein (mRNP) complexes. The mouse and yeast homologs of XRN1 are Dhm2 and SEP1 respectively.
